The ‘80s It girl is once again garnering heavy buzz, as I'm sure you've heard, after being cast as the lead in Ron Howard’s next flick CheatersEW says the o.g. pixie-esque brunette beat out Kate Beckinsale and Uma Thurman, who flew herself in to the audition for the highly sought after role.

All right, you’ve got my attention again, Veronica Sawyer. And this time it’s not for shoplifting.

But is it really going to get her a certified comeback?

When's the last time she successfully filled a theater? And come to think of it, Thurman and Beckinsale aren't exactly ruling the box office lately either. Where have all the leading ladies gone? Sandra Bullock can't do it alone.
